Applications being taken for talent competition
Applications are being accepted for The Valley Artist Showcase, a talent competition open to musicians and singers ages 14 to 23 years old.
The idea was brought to DownBeat Musical Arts Centre by local businessman Rob Berk, who wanted to produce an old-school “battle of the bands”-style competition.
Those selected will compete at Packard Music Hall in the fall on a date to be determined.
Judges for the competition will be Amanda Beagle, former Miss Ohio and owner of Amanda Beagle Vocal Studio; Billy Beck, a musician and member of the Ohio Players; Doug Thomas, who has sung with many area bands dating back to the 1960s; Jackie Popovec, lead singer of The Vindys; and Mariano Longo and Marty Cohen, president and vice president, respectively of the DownBeat.
Prizes include the chance to open for The Vindys at an upcoming concert and a recording session for one song at Peppermint Recording Studio in Youngstown.
The deadline for applications is May 31, and the application form and full requirements are available at valleyartistshowcase.com.
There is no initial application fee. For those selected to audition for the judges, there will be a $40 application fee.
Those invited to compete as a finalist at Packard Music Hall will have to pay a $50 competition fee.
